Welcome to F.E. Warren AFB

Located in Guernsey, Wyoming, F.E. Warren AFB is known as the “Guardians of the High Frontier.” It’s home to the 90th Missile Wing, the largest, most modern strategic missile facility in the United States. The 90th answers to the U.S. Strategic Command (USSTRATCOM) located at Offutt AFB and the Air Force Global Strike Command (AFGSC) at Barksdale AFB. With 50 Peacekeeper Missiles and 150 Minuteman III Missiles, the base has launch facilities in Southeast Wyoming, Western Nebraska, and Northern Colorado, making it a vital part of United States strategic defense capabilities.

Within the 90th Missile Wing, you’ll find the:

  • 90th Ground Combat Training Squadron
  • 90th Medical Group
  • 90th Force Support Squadron

The Global Strike Tactics & Training Center (GSTTC) teaches advanced security forces skills including weapons firing, integrated security operations, nuclear operations, and bomber operations. Their mission is to counter and destroy threats defined in the Nuclear Security Threat Capabilities Assessment.

1. Who is F.E. Warren AFB named for?  

 

F.E. Warren AFB is named after Frances E. Warren, a Civil War Medal of Honor recipient, U.S. Senator for 37 years, and the first state governor of Wyoming.

 

2. How many gates does F.E. Warren AFB have?  

 

F.E. Warren AFB has four gates:

  • Gate 1: open 6-8 am and 4-6 pm Monday through Friday (closed weekends and holidays)
  • Gate 2: open 24/7
  • Gate 5: open 6 am-6 pm Monday through Friday (closed weekends and holidays)
  • Freedom Gate: open 7:50-8:45 am (before school) and 3:20-4 pm (after school) Monday through Friday.

3. Does F.E. Warren AFB get a lot of snow?  

 

F.E. Warren AFB sees snow about nine months out of the year as it’s 6,000 feet above sea level. The region gets, on average, 52 inches of snowfall between September and May each year.

 

4. What is the zip code for F.E. Warren AFB?  

 

The zip code for FE Warren AFB is 82005. Other nearby zip codes include 82001, 82007, and 82009.

 

5. What is the BAH for F.E. Warren AFB? 

 

BAH for FE Warren AFB ranges from $1,164 for E-1 to $2,049 for E-9 with dependents, and $1,389 for O-1 to $2,451  for O-7 with dependents. See housing section for more info.

F.E. Warren AFB is located in Cheyenne, Wyoming. Situated just north of the Colorado state line, you’ll undoubtedly see some of the most stunning sunsets over the unique terrain in this region. The wing employs approximately 3,361 military members and 964 civilian employees. Once you account for 5,445 family members and 5,000 local military retirees, the community grows to nearly 15,000.

Fun Fact: F.E. Warren AFB is the oldest continually active installation in the Air Force.

 

 

 

5-Image_by_F.E._Warren_Air_Force_Base_Force_Support_Squadron

Image by F.E. Warren Air Force Base Force Support Squadron

 


Situated in southeast Wyoming, there aren’t many nearby military installations. Buckley AFB in Aurora, Colorado, is the closest at just over two hours from F.E. Warren AFB.

F.E. Warren AFB BAH Information

The Basic Allowance for Housing (BAH) is a U.S.-based allowance determined by geographic duty location, pay grade, and dependency status. It provides uniformed service members compensation based on housing costs in local civilian housing markets when government quarters are not provided. Learn more about your Basic Allowance for Housing.

Some sample F.E. Warren AFB BAH rates for zip code 82005: 

 

  • E-1 with dependents: $1,164 
  • E-1 without dependents: $873
  • E-9 with dependents: $2,049
  • E-9 without dependents: $1,602
  • O-1 with dependents: $1,389
  • O-1 without dependents: $1,041
  • O-7 with dependents: $2,451
  • O-7 without dependents: $1,992

Area Weather & Climate

 

 9-Photo_by_Leslie_Cross_on_Unsplash

Photo by Leslie Cross on Unsplash

You’ll have four distinct seasons at F.E. Warren AFB with winter as the most extreme and longest of the four. Year-round temperatures typically fall between 19 and 83 degrees. It often snows between September and May each year, accompanied by rapidly declining temperatures and windy days. Be prepared for a flash flood or two during the spring and summer months.

Things to Do Near F.E. Warren AFB

 


12-_Photo_from_Visit_Cheyenne_Official_Facebook_Page

Photo from Visit Cheyenne Official Facebook Page


 

Cheyenne Frontier Days: The largest outdoor rodeo and western celebration dating back to 1897. 

 

Cheyenne Botanic Gardens: Admission to the gardens is free to the public. Cheyenne Botanic Gardens is Wyoming’s only botanic garden and features the three-story Shane Smith Grand Conservatory and The Paul Smith Children’s Village. 

 

Wyoming State Museum:  Learn more about the local and Wyoming state history with displays and fun community events like the Party Like It’s 1872.

 

Terry Bison Ranch: Originally owned by F.E. Warren, this bison ranch started as a wagon and features the Terry Rail offering bison train tours, horseback riding, fishing, pony riding, and incredible food.

 

Cheyenne Depot Museum: Built in 1886, the Cheyenne Depot Museum is the last remaining grand station of the transcontinental route.

 

The Albany: A local favorite since 1942, The Albany serves American food and features a bar and lounge.  

 

2 Doors Down: This local hot spot is known for its amazing burgers and shakes.

 

The Crooked Cup: A local coffee shop that roasts its own beans and offers amazing treats to go with it.
